8.1.2 Defining the measurement cycle time
The measurement cycle time defines the intervals at which measurements are made.
The measurement cycle time designates the processing time of the distance sensor's
measuring core.
A larger measurement cycle time results in an increase in the measuring range of the
sensor and a reduction in signal noise. The sensor´s response time, however,
increases. Shortening the measurement cycle time results in a faster response time.
However, this increases the signal noise and decreases the measuring range, see
"Technical data", page 95.

8.1.3 Defining the distance offset
The distance value the distance sensor outputs on its interface and the distance value
that is evaluated in the switching functions is the same as the actual distance between
the distance sensor and measuring object plus the distance offset:
Output distance value = measured distance value x measuring direction + distance off‐
set
